#0736c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0736cd is composed of 2.7% red, 21.2%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.6% cyan, 73.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 225.8 degrees, a saturation of 93.4% and a lightness of 41.6%. #0736cd color hex could be obtained by blending #0e6cff with #00009b. Closest websafe color is: #0033cc.

● #0736cd color description : Strong blue.
#0736cd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0736cd has RGB values of R:7, G:54,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0.97, M:0.74,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 472781.
